Description
The aim of this project is to assist with the testing of the business model for a national store and collection of archaeological archives, focusing on the requirements of museum and research institutions. The complementary work on the business model is already underway including cost modelling, building design and location review. We are developing a NCAA business model and, as part of this, further research is needed to develop the NCAA's operating model. This will gather evidence on both museum and research institution interests. This approach will ensure a thorough understanding of the organizational structure and processes needed to effectively support and integrate the National Collection into England's archaeological infrastructure
